Hancock Tower sells for $660m at auction
Boston Globe, United States
NEW YORK CITY - The John Hancock Tower was sold today for $660.6 million at a foreclosure auction in New York City. The signature Back Bay building was acquired by a partnership between Normandy Real Estate Partners and Five Mile Capital Partners,
